Description:
 NoteFinder is full-featured crossplatform
extensible desktop note-taking application.
Features:
* Storing notes on any directory on your file
system
* Adding, viewing, editing, removing, renaming
notes
* Ability to assign entry name automatically using
current date
* Batch processing
* Importing local and remote files as notes
* Experimental OCR functionality (via PyTesser
library) - works only with images generated at
some definite Moon phase :)
* Linking local files onto database (*nix-only)
* Exporting entries to text files or PDF
* E-mailing entries
* Wiki and HTML (start entry with "html" tag)
markup support
* Tabbed interface
* Assigning tags
* Ability to assign tags automatically
* Creating desktop shortcuts for tags
(FreeDesktop- standardized environments only)
* Setting icons for tags
* Saved searches
* Bookmarks
* History
* TODO-list
* Finding related notes
* Exporting database into one tar-ed file with
advanced options
* Importing saved database
* Multiple notebooks
* Advanced search over more than one keyword with
Google-like parameters (date:, tag:, title:,
text:, year:, month:, day:)
* Available via tray
* Extendable with Python plugins
* Crossplatform (runs on *nix and Windows)

Requirements: Python 2.5, Qt 4.4, PyQt 4.4

[!] [b]Installation[/b]:
run [b]python setup.py install --root=/[/b] as
root.

[!][b]Maintainers[/b]:
use [b]python setup.py install
--root=BUILDROOT[/b]

[!][b]Windows Users[/b]:
double click Install.pyw
